LakeLocationWhy VisitActivities
Lake TahoeCalifornia/NevadaStunning alpine scenery, crystal-clear waters, and world-class skiing nearby.Boating, hiking, kayaking, paddleboarding, skiing (winter), casinos.
Lake MichiganMichigan/Illinois/Indiana/WisconsinFreshwater beaches, charming coastal towns, and vibrant city life.Swimming, sunbathing, sailing, fishing, exploring dunes, city tours.
Lake PowellUtah/ArizonaDramatic red rock canyons, houseboat rentals, and unparalleled desert landscapes.Boating, waterskiing, hiking, canyoneering, exploring slot canyons.
Lake PlacidNew YorkOlympic history, charming village, and beautiful Adirondack Mountains.Hiking, fishing, kayaking, historical sites, Olympic venues.
Lake GeorgeNew YorkKnown as the "Queen of American Lakes," offers scenic beauty and family-friendly attractions.Boating, swimming, amusement parks, historical sites, scenic cruises.
Lake of the OzarksMissouriKnown for its winding shoreline, party atmosphere, and lively lake scene.Boating, waterskiing, tubing, nightlife, shopping.
Flathead LakeMontanaThe largest natural freshwater lake west of the Mississippi, surrounded by mountains and cherry orchards.Boating, fishing, hiking, exploring Glacier National Park.
Lake ChamplainVermont/New York/CanadaHistory, islands, and stunning views of the Green Mountains.Boating, fishing, kayaking, visiting historical sites, exploring islands.
Lake SuperiorMichigan/Minnesota/Wisconsin/CanadaThe largest of the Great Lakes, offering rugged shoreline and unparalleled natural beauty.Hiking, kayaking, exploring shipwrecks, visiting national parks.
Crater LakeOregonKnown for its deep blue color and stunning volcanic caldera.Hiking, scenic drives, boat tours, stargazing.
Lake HavasuArizona/CaliforniaParty atmosphere, the London Bridge, and hot desert climate.Boating, waterskiing, tubing, nightlife, exploring the London Bridge.
Lake WinnipesaukeeNew HampshireLargest lake in New Hampshire, surrounded by charming towns and picturesque scenery.Boating, fishing, swimming, hiking, exploring towns, visiting attractions like Weirs Beach.
Lake CumberlandKentuckyKnown for its houseboating opportunities and extensive shoreline.Houseboating, fishing, waterskiing, exploring caves.
Table Rock LakeMissouri/ArkansasClear waters, stunning scenery, and proximity to Branson's entertainment.Boating, fishing, swimming, exploring Branson, visiting Silver Dollar City.
Lake Coeur d'AleneIdahoBeautiful scenery, stunning golf courses, and charming lakeside town.Boating, fishing, golfing, hiking, exploring the town of Coeur d'Alene.
Lake NormanNorth CarolinaLarge man-made lake offering boating, fishing, and watersports.Boating, fishing, waterskiing, exploring nearby towns, visiting NASCAR attractions.
Lake TravisTexasKnown for its party coves and warm weather.Boating, waterskiing, swimming, cliff jumping, exploring the Oasis on Lake Travis.
Grand Lake O' the CherokeesOklahomaExcellent fishing and boating opportunities in a scenic setting.Fishing, boating, waterskiing, exploring nearby state parks.
Lake GuntersvilleAlabamaAlabama's largest lake, known for its bass fishing and scenic beauty.Fishing, boating, birdwatching, exploring Lake Guntersville State Park.
OkeechobeeFloridaOne of the largest freshwater lakes in the U.S., known for its fishing and birdwatching.Fishing, birdwatching, airboat tours, exploring nearby nature preserves.
Caddo LakeTexas/LouisianaMystical cypress swamp offering a unique paddling experience.Kayaking, canoeing, fishing, exploring the swamp, birdwatching.
Lake OuachitaArkansasKnown for its clear water and scuba diving opportunities.Boating, fishing, scuba diving, swimming, exploring nearby Hot Springs National Park.
Finger LakesNew YorkEleven long, narrow lakes known for their wineries and scenic beauty.Wine tasting, boating, hiking, exploring charming towns, visiting waterfalls.
Ross Barnett ReservoirMississippiPopular for fishing, boating, and water sports.Fishing, boating, waterskiing, sailing, exploring nearby state parks.
Mille Lacs LakeMinnesotaOne of the largest lakes in Minnesota, famous for its walleye fishing.Fishing, boating, ice fishing (winter), exploring nearby state parks.

Planning Your Perfect Lake Getaway

When planning your lake vacation, consider your priorities. Are you looking for adventure, relaxation, or a combination of both? Think about the time of year you plan to travel, as seasons can significantly impact the activities available. For instance, many northern lake destinations offer excellent skiing and ice fishing in the winter, while summer is perfect for swimming and boating.

Also, consider the type of accommodation you prefer. From cozy cabins to luxurious resorts, there's a wide range of options to choose from. Booking in advance is always recommended, especially during peak season. And don't forget to research local attractions and restaurants to make the most of your lake vacation!

Essential Tips for a Safe and Enjoyable Lake Vacation

Safety should always be a top priority when enjoying lake activities. Always wear a life jacket when boating or participating in water sports. Be aware of weather conditions and potential hazards, such as currents, submerged objects, and wildlife. Pack sunscreen, insect repellent, and plenty of water to stay comfortable and protected throughout your trip.
